2-Isopropyl-3-methylpyrazine

Base Information Edit
  • Chemical Name:2-Isopropyl-3-methylpyrazine
  • CAS No.:15986-81-9
  • Molecular Formula:C8H12N2
  • Molecular Weight:136.197
  • Hs Code.:2933990090
  • DSSTox Substance ID:DTXSID70333918
  • Nikkaji Number:J45.601B
  • Wikidata:Q63409484
  • ChEMBL ID:CHEMBL275759
  • Mol file:15986-81-9.mol

Chemical Property of 2-Isopropyl-3-methylpyrazine Edit
Chemical Property:
  • PSA:25.78000 
  • LogP:1.90840 
  • XLogP3:1.3
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:2
  • Rotatable Bond Count:1
  • Exact Mass:136.100048391
  • Heavy Atom Count:10
  • Complexity:101
